The Winter Cottages and Cabins

A place like this is lovely to visit in the winter as you can both sit in front of the fire and just cuddle up and enjoy the evenings with a glass of mulled wine. This one does tend to be the one most commonly used by two people simply because it is a nice romantic getaway. Going to a nice cottage has certainly got to be recommended to you near the Christmas time as this is the time where it tends to be the most romantic. Cold also means you will have to get that little bit closer to your partner.

Log cabins are another thing that people love to go to and these are usually found in mountains full of snow. This again can be very romantic near the Christmas period. Be warned that in the summer time there can be wandering bears and they will do almost anything to get at a bit of food.

Villas

I have saved this one till last simply because it is my personal choice. The best thing I like about these places is all of the provacy that can be had through them. Many villas that are situated in the warmer climates actually have their own pools. The one we usually rent out comes with a pool table, darts board as well as mini football table which is something that can be used as a bit of fun if the weather turns a bit bad.

The main drawback is that you are most likely going to need a car when going to a villa as well as going out to buy the food and cooking. Just do what we do and try different foods, dont stay in, go out to restaurants and enjoy the cultures food.
